We are seeking a client-focused Data Analytics, AI & Microsoft Fabric Pre-Sales Architect to join our Artificial Intelligence Solutions practice. This role blends deep expertise in modern data platforms with the ability to shape and sell AI-driven transformation initiatives.You will lead with data and analytics (Microsoft Fabric) and expand conversations into AI strategy, Launchpad workshops, and AI Factory delivery, helping clients move from ideas to scalable execution.Job ResponsibilitiesPartner with sales teams to shape and advance data and AI opportunitiesLead discovery sessions to identify business challenges, data needs, and AI use casesDesign and present end-to-end solutions using Microsoft FabricTranslate technical concepts into clear business value and ROI narrativesSupport proposals, RFPs, and solution scopingDesign modern data platforms using: Microsoft Fabric (Lakehouse, Warehouse, Power BI, Data Factory)Scalable, secure, and governed architecturesGuide clients through data modernization and migration strategiesDefine best practices across data modeling, pipelines, and analyticsIdentify and shape AI use cases tied to business outcomesPosition and help sell: AI Launchpad workshopsAI Factory delivery modelConnect data platform capabilities to AI enablementLead client discussions, whiteboarding sessions, and solution presentationsBuild relationships with business and technology stakeholdersCommunicate the "Art of the Possible" across data and AIFacilitate or support AI Launchpad workshopsContribute to AI strategy and roadmap developmentHelp evolve AI Factory offerings and go-to-market assetsSupport early-stage delivery and mentor team membersContribute to thought leadership (events, webinars, content)RequirementsMinimum 7 years of experience in data architecture, analytics, or data platform solutionsExperience in a client-facing, pre-sales, or consulting roleHands-on experience with at least one of the following: Microsoft Fabric, ORAzure Synapse / Azure Data Factory / Power BI / DatabricksStrong understanding of: Data warehousing and dimensional modelingETL/ELT and modern data architectures (lakehouse concepts)Ability to translate technical solutions into business valueExperience leading client discussions, demos, or solution presentationsPreferred QualificationsDirect experience with Microsoft Fabric end-to-end workloadsExperience selling or delivering AI-related solutions or initiativesFamiliarity with: Generative AI (Copilots, LLMs, embeddings)Predictive analytics or machine learningExperience with AI workshops, ideation sessions, or roadmap developmentMicrosoft certifications (Fabric, Azure Data, AI Engineer)Industry experience (e.g., Manufacturing, Healthcare, Financial Services)"Armanino" is the brand name under which Armanino LLP and Armanino Advisory LLC, independently owned entities, provide professional services in an alternative practice structure in accordance with law, regulations, and professional standards.
